‘It’s not about me’: Rana Zaman speaks after YMCA rescinds her award

In News
December 03, 2025
A middle-aged brown woman wears a black sweatshirt that says "Israel kills kids" in white with blood stains over it. She is making a victory sign with her right hand and is also wearing Indigenous earings. Several cars are behind her.

The YMCA of Greater Halifax/Dartmouth awarded her its Peace Medal for equity, diversity and inclusion on Nov. 19, and rescinded it on Nov. 27.
